Come experience the North Georgia Mountains!

Summer's End is a traditional Appalachian-style cabin on three private acres bordered by two small streams. You’ll be five miles from Historic Downtown Clayton, close to hiking trails, kayaking, waterfalls, state parks, lakes, and the countless other ways to experience Rabun County.

Summer's End Cabin is a special place for a family getaway, girls' weekend, or romantic escape!

Lovely Property, Beware Bees
Pros: Beautiful decor, clean for the most part, private feeling location not too far from a grocery store. Very accommodating hosts that made their expectations clear and renting easy. As someone always picky about bedrooms and bathrooms in a rental, the sheets were very clean and the bathrooms were modern with a cottage charm. Overall lovely and Positively dreamy when it rained Cons: There is a carpenter bee and wasp issue on the front porch. The wood of the cabin is not properly sealed, the first floor bedroom we had 3 instances of Wasps squeezing through the cracks to join us in the room. Oven and toaster probably need a deep clean or the alarms adjusted, they both set off the fire alarms before cooking even. Open the windows and crank the fan to help, keep on the screens though to avoid more bees. Neutral: Also heads up the driveway is steep gravel but they send you directions to help prepare you. The directions made us worry but upon getting there it wasn't nearly as bad as expected. Easy to get up as long as you follow their guidance, even for Floridians used to flat flat land haha.
